Reflections return, share new single

2019-12-11 by franklinbumbleton | 18 Comments
After their 4 year long hiatus, MN Metalcore/Deathcore band Reflections have returned with a brand new single titled "From Nothing" which sees them returning to a style more akin to their Exi(s)t album.

They have also announced their new album Willow will be released February 20th.
